開發(fā)環(huán)境
硬件 : MacBook Pro
系統(tǒng) : OS X EI Capitan
版本 : 10.11.6
前言
這一系列文章是本人從初學者的角度編寫,其主要目的用于記錄,便于日后查看,次要目的是留給那些有意向開發(fā)個人網(wǎng)站的同學參考。
以下內(nèi)容全部是我從零開始從網(wǎng)上找資料自學的,如果有任何錯誤或者不足,煩請告知。
1-Apache
簡介 : Apache HTTP Server,最流行的Web服務(wù)器端軟件之一。
Mac OS自帶Apache,我們只需要啟動它就行了
打開終端輸入
sudo apachectl start
打開瀏覽器,在地址欄中輸入localhost或者(http://localhost:80) ,出現(xiàn)It Works字符串,就說明Apache已經(jīng)成功啟動

在Macbook pro下,Apache的網(wǎng)站服務(wù)器根目錄(站點)在
/Library/WebServer/Documents路徑下,以后你編寫的.php文件或者.html文件都是存放在此目錄下
如果想關(guān)閉服務(wù)器的話,使用以下命令:
sudo apachectl stop
ps : 可以使用httpd -v檢查Apache的版本號
2-配置PHP
簡介 : php是一門腳本語言,我們下面要裝的就是php的解釋器。
Mac OS 同樣預(yù)安裝有PHP,但是我們需要在Apache的配置文件中添加Apache對PHP的支持。
在終端中輸入命令
sudo vim /etc/apache2/httpd.conf
輸入root 密碼
在httpd.conf中找到
#LoadModule php5_module libexec/apache2/libphp5.so
打開注釋(把#刪除)
保存之后重啟Apache服務(wù)器:
在終端輸入:
sudo apachectl restart
如果上述操作無誤,Apache對PHP的操作我們就做好了。
接下來我們可以先進行一個簡單的測試
首先新建一個test.php(我用的是Sublime Text) 輸入一下內(nèi)容
<?php
phpinfo();
?>
保存之后,把test.php移動到Apache的站點目錄/Library/WebServer/Documents下
然后打開瀏覽器在地址欄中輸入:http://localhost/test.php
出現(xiàn)如下頁面 說明以上兩大步驟就已經(jīng)完成了

3-Mysql
簡介 : 最流行的關(guān)系型數(shù)據(jù)庫管理系統(tǒng)之一,且開源。
前往Mysql官網(wǎng) 下載對應(yīng)的DMG安裝包
按照提示一直下一步即可
**注意 : 記得在最后一步保存好初始密碼,初次登陸Mysql時使用 **
1.打開終端輸入
mysql -u root -p
ps :mysql: command not found錯誤解決方法 :
在終端輸入如下指令 建立軟連接 :
ln -s /usr/local/mysql/bin/mysql /usr/local/bin
2.輸入root密碼(上文提示保存的密碼)之后出現(xiàn)如下頁面

3.修改root
終端輸入 :
set password for root@localhost = password('123456');
這樣就把root的登錄密碼修改為123456了。
以上就是php環(huán)境LAMP架構(gòu)的搭建全部過程了,接下來我會先從網(wǎng)頁搭建開始一步一步完成我的個人網(wǎng)站。